About The Only Golf?: What The Golf is a silly physics based golf parody where every golf course is a new surprising type of golf, some brilliant or hilarious, others so absurd they will make you go: WHAT THE GOLF? What The Golf is made for people who hate typical golf and who know nothing about golf so get ready to explore a crazy golf mechanics and new surprises than you can imagine and over 100 levels and challenges. Compete with your friend in a cavalcade of challenging and absurd what the golf courses. Choose to play as golf, football golf, or a crazy car parking golf in races to reach the flag and win the final round.
